#b5300c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b5300c is composed of 71% red, 18.8% green and 4.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 73.5% magenta, 93.4%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 12.8 degrees, a saturation of 87.6% and a lightness of 37.8%. #b5300c color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6018 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#b5300c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0401 is the darkest color, while #fffd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#b5300c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#635f5e is the less saturated color, while #bc2c05 is the most saturated one.
